Kensington Palace

The latest on Kensington Palace. A British royal residence, Kensington Palace is located in the Chelsea and Kensington neighborhoods of London. It is the current London royal residence of the Prince and Princess of Wales, among other royals. A royal residence since the 17th century, Kensington Palace is made up of a number of apartments, cottages and a chapel. Notable past royals who have called Kensington Palace home include King Charles, Princess Diana, Prince William and Princess Kate.